What the heck happend??? I just got my new spikes AR in and went out to shoot it, on the 4th shot gun jammed. I pulled the pins to seperated upper and lower and the buffer, and spring came flying out. I found a small spring in lower next to the trigger and the little nipple that holds the buffer and spring in. I put it all back in and together and took one shot and it happend again what goin on with this thing, Glad spikes has lifetime warrenty this is my 1st spikes and I hope this is not how its gonna be from now on hope I did not get a lemon?????

contact Spikes, they'll fix it.  The receiver extension is probably is out of spec or not screwed in all the way.

OK.
Stop shooting and send it in for repair. (or repair locally by a competent black rifle smith)
If you keep shooting, you could permanently damage the bore where the retainer and small spring live.
